Two things..

I have Jan Jansen in my party and after a while he gets called back home. The one time i had him in my party earlier, i accompanied him, and took care of things from there on, but this time i was on my way to Mazzy's place, because of her poisoned sister. So i told Jan i'd meet him later. He said he'd be at his house in the slums, but he's not there. He also isn't in his usual spot in the government district selling turnips, so where the hell is he ?

The other thing is of more concern, because if things are looking as they are right now, i can't finish the Planar Sphere quest. For some reason, when i enter Valygar's home to pick him up, his servant is waiting for me with a handful of cityguards, who tell me that i've been sentenced to death, and attack me on sight. The fight itself is no problem, but after that Valygar attacks me as well, and i really need him for the Planar Sphere quest.

What's my best move ?

Don't know about the Jan one but you can go ahead and kill Valygar and still get in the sphere. Just check the ground where you killed him.

Quote:
Originally posted by johnny:
But wouldn't that ruin some of the conversations inside the Sphere ? After all, that Lavok character is his family right ?
Yes, you'll lose some dialogue options for both inside the sphere and for once you finish the sphere. The only other way to get him into your group if he's hostile is to hit control+q while your mouse pointer is on him (only works if cheats are enabled).
